Classica 60

The beautiful, artfully crafted enamel dials with the delicately crafted, blued steel hands and the solid brass bezel give this delicate clock its unique charm. The timeless and classic design of the case – hence the name of the clock – allows the wall clock Classica 60 (cherry wood) from Erwin Sattler to blend into any interior style.

Because of its discreet tick, this model has the charming nickname “Bedroom-Regulator”. The main reason for this is the extremely fine and extremely flat movement. Seven jewel bearings and two ball bearings ensure a full week’s power reserve and guarantee a lifetime that will last for generations.

CLASSIC SHAPE, FINE MATERIAL, OUTSTANDING TECHNOLOGY. THE SMALLEST REGULATOR FROM ERWIN SATTLER.

The movement of the wall clock Classica 60 (Kirschbaum) corresponds exactly to the lovingly crafted clock movements of the early 19th century. Quality features such as through-hardened steel parts and hard brass for the movement plates, anchor bridges and change wheel brackets milled from solid material as well as the conical steel pins for the movement pillars are used in exactly the same way as their predecessors.

Technical data

  • Dimensions: height: 56.5 cm, width: 15.5 cm, depth: 9 cm
  • Case: cherry wood, door with hook fastener
  • Crystals: mineral crystal
  • Movement: Sattler caliber 1300-4
  • Power reserve: 7 days
  • Drive: Weight 700 g on loose roller
  • Oscillator: wooden rod pendulum
  • Ball bearings: 2 precision ball bearings
  • Jewel bearings: 7
  • Dial: enameled
  • Hands: Blue steel hands
  • Beat rate: 5,670/h = 94.5/min
  • Plates: polished brass, nickel-plated
  • Weight: 4 kg
